
AI Driven Malware Variant Simulation and Testing Workflow
AI-driven malware variant simulation enhances cybersecurity by improving detection and response through advanced testing and continuous model refinement
Category: AI Content Tools
Industry: Cybersecurity
AI-Enhanced Malware Variant Simulation and Testing
1. Objective
The primary goal of this workflow is to leverage AI technologies to simulate and test malware variants effectively, enhancing cybersecurity measures through advanced detection and response capabilities.
2. Workflow Steps
Step 1: Data Collection
Gather relevant data on existing malware variants, including:
- Malware signatures
- Behavioral patterns
- Historical attack vectors
Tools: VirusTotal, Hybrid Analysis
Step 2: AI Model Training
Utilize machine learning algorithms to train models on the collected data.
- Supervised learning to classify known malware
- Unsupervised learning to identify new patterns
Tools: TensorFlow, Scikit-learn
Step 3: Malware Variant Generation
Employ AI-driven techniques to generate new malware variants based on existing data.
- Generative Adversarial Networks (GANs) for creating realistic samples
- Mutation techniques to alter existing malware
Tools: DeepAI, MalwareGen
Step 4: Simulation Environment Setup
Create a controlled environment to test the generated malware variants.
- Use virtual machines to isolate the testing environment
- Implement sandboxing techniques to monitor behavior
Tools: Cuckoo Sandbox, VMware
Step 5: Testing and Analysis
Execute the malware variants within the simulation environment and analyze their behavior.
- Monitor system changes, network traffic, and file modifications
- Utilize AI algorithms to detect anomalies and classify threats
Tools: Splunk, ELK Stack
Step 6: Reporting and Feedback Loop
Compile findings into a comprehensive report detailing the behavior of the malware variants.
- Provide insights on detection capabilities and potential vulnerabilities
- Incorporate feedback to refine AI models and improve future simulations
Tools: Jupyter Notebook, Tableau
3. Continuous Improvement
Regularly update the AI models with new data and insights gained from ongoing testing to enhance detection accuracy and response strategies.
4. Conclusion
The implementation of AI in malware variant simulation and testing not only streamlines the process but also significantly improves the effectiveness of cybersecurity measures.
Keyword: AI malware simulation testing